Abstract

As Agile practitioners, a great deal of our time is focused on having targeted, directed impact. But sometimes we miss opportunities to repurpose our efforts into synergistic, many-pronged effects. Not multi-tasking — multi-effecting, from one piece of effort. This paper will explore this topic, both in theory and in practice, specifically focusing on Group Pairing as an example of this. We will examine a particular client case study, where a disparate developer team, with minimal pairing and TDD experience, was developed into a highly-productive “gelled” team through Group Pairing — six individuals, one workstation.
